RESOLUTION OF TH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F GILROY AUTHORIZING SUBMITTAL OF AN
APPLICATION TO THE CALIFORNIA STATE DEPARTMENT OF HOUSING AND COMMUNITY DEVELOPMENT
FOR FUNDING UNDER THE HOME INVESTMENT PARTNERSHIPS PROGRAM; THE EXECUTION OF A
STANDARD AGREEMENT IF SELECTED FOR SUCH FUNDING AND ANY AMENDMENTS THERETO; AND ANY
RELATED DOCUMENTS NECESSARY TO PARTICIPATE IN THE HOME INVESTMENT PARTNERSHIPS
PROGRAM.
WHEREAS, the City of Gilroy, a political subdivision of the State of
California, wishes to apply for and receive an allocation of funds through the Home
Investment Partnerships Program (hereinafter referred to; as "HOME") and;
WHEREAS, the California Department of Housing and Community Development
(hereinafter referred to as the "Department") has issued a Notice of Funding
Availability for the HOME program and is authorized to approve funding allocations
which will be made available directly through the U.S. Department of Housing and
Urban Development (HOD) to be used for the purposes set forth in Title II of the
Cranston-Gonzalez National Affordable Housing Act of 1990, the implementing
regulations set forth in Title 24 of the Federal Regulations, part 92, and Title 25
of the California Code of Regulations commencing with section 8200; and
WHEREAS, the City of Gilroy wishes to submit an application to obtain from
the department an allocation of HOME funds.
NOW, THEREFORE BE IT RESOLVED that the City of Gilroy shall submit to the
department an application to participate in the HOME program in response to the
NOFA issued on May 13, 1994 which will request a funding allocation for the
following activities:
A FIRST-TIME HOMEBUYER'S PROGRAM providing mortgage assistance to 45
families, in the form of low interest loans, to low income first time homebuyer's
earning less than 80% of the area's median income. The assistance will be tied to
45 affordable unit being developed by South County Housing, a local non-profit and
qualifying Community Housing Development Organization (CHDO) under the State's HOME
Program. The Project will be located in Gilroy, California.

B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ED, if the application for funding is approved the City
of Gilroy hereby agrees to use the HOME funds for eligible activities in the manner
presented in the application as approved by the Department and in accordance with
regulations cited above. It also may execute any and all other instruments
necessary or required by the Department of HOD for participation in HOME.
B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ED, the City of Gilroy authorizes the City
Administrator, or Acting City Administrator to execute in the name of the City of
Gilroy, the application, the Standard Agreement, and all other documents required
by the department or BUD for participation in the HOME program, and any amendments
thereto.
PASSED AND ADOPTED this 5th day of July, 1994, by the following vote:
AYES: COUNCILMEMBERS: GILROY, KLOECKER, MORALES, ROWLISON, VALDEZ and
GAGE.
NOES: COUNCILMEMBERS: None
ABSENT: COUNCILMEMBER: ROGERS.
